Cochin, April 09, 2024: Çelebi India, a distinguished leader in ground handling services, proudly announces its collaboration with Thai Lion Air, as the chosen ground handling service provider at Cochin International Airport. Thai Lion Air is commencing passenger flights from Bangkok to Cochin, starting April 4, 2024.

 

Thai Lion Air's decision to select Çelebi India as its ground handling partner underscores the company's reputation for excellence and reliability in the aviation industry. Çelebi India brings over 65 years of experience and a track record of delivering premium ground handling services to some of the world's leading airlines.

Thai Lion Air's commencement of flights to Cochin represents a significant milestone in the region's aviation landscape, providing enhanced connectivity between India and Thailand. As a preferred ground handler for Thai Lion Air's operations in Mumbai and Bangalore as well, Çelebi India continues to strengthen its presence and expand its footprint in the Indian aviation sector.

 

Çelebi has been present at Cochin International airport since 2018 and the company’s legacy at other major airports across the country is characterized by its commitment to excellence and customer satisfaction.
